SOOO Hungry!!

I was banded on 7/6 and just started pureed diet. I started a couple of days early because I was just so so hungry. Well I'm still super hungry and I have lost 15 lbs, but have been stuck at 15lbs for a few days.

I need some ideas to help curb the hunger pains so I don't cheat! It's not emotional eating or boredom- I'm physically so hungry that I can hardly stand it. Has anyone else experienced this?

I'm getting a fill on 8/19.

Thank you!!!

I'm only 2 days post-op, so I'm not hungry (yet), but I did just make some pureed lasagna for dinner and it was very yummy! I just cut a very small piece of lasagna and used tomato soup to thin it in the blender. It was like lasagna soup! I also puree strawberrys with skim milk and splenda and top with a little sugar free cool whip. Also very yummy. I'll let you know if I come up with any other good ones. I also pureed some tuna with lt. mayo and pickle juice today. That wasn't bad either (good protein, too!) Good luck!

Maybe you're ready for some solid foods. I was only on liquids for a week , then moved to solids. I had good restriction after meals and stayed full for hours. Just be sure to chew well and take small bites.

Good luck.

Shave the outer layer off dill pickles and have at it. Very filling!
